On the eve of America’s birthday, July 4th, 2025, the fireworks started early. Not with a bang, but with a click. A public GitHub repository, mistakenly left open to the world, revealed the blueprint for one of the most audacious projects in U.S. history: Project AI.gov.

This wasn't just another government IT project. It was a plan for a total "AI-first" reinvention of the federal government, a top-to-bottom automation strategy designed to touch every corner of the nation's operations. Led by the GSA's tech-forward Technology Transformation Services, AI.gov is the government’s moonshot, a plan to build a centralized brain to run the country.

The Double-Edged Sword: A Digital Utopia or a Surveillance Nightmare?
Here's where the story takes a sharp turn into thriller territory. The very thing that makes AI.gov so powerful—its centralized design—also makes it terrifyingly vulnerable.
The Ultimate Honeypot: By funneling all government AI activity through one system, AI.gov becomes the single most valuable target for hackers on the planet. A breach wouldn't just be a data leak; it would be a national security catastrophe. The irony? The project was exposed by a simple, preventable security mistake—leaving a digital door unlocked. It’s a chilling preview of the risks involved.
